Revisiting Brownian SYK and its possible relations to de Sitter
Alexey Milekhin, Jiuci Xu
Abstract
A bstract We revisit Brownian Sachdev-Ye-Kitaev model and argue that it has emergent energy conservation overlooked in the literature before. We solve this model in the double-scaled regime and demonstrate hyperfast scrambling, exponential decay of correlation functions, bounded spectrum and unexpected factorization of higher-point functions. We comment on how these results are related to de Sitter holography.
